Separate paper element and foam element.
8.
CAUTION!
Danger of eye injuries caused by particles
flying around!
–
Wear your personal protective equipment
(safety gloves, protective working
clothes, goggles).
Blow the paper element (4) out with dry compressed air
(max. 2 bar (29 psi)) from inside to outside by moving the
gun up and down inside the element, until it is free of dust.
9.
In case of excessive dirt, replace the paper element.
10.
Clean the foam element (5) in warm soapy water, rinse it and
let it dry thoroughly.
11.
Soak the foam element in clean engine oil and press exces-
sive oil out.
12.
Check both elements thoroughly for holes and cracks.
13.
Replace if damaged.
14.
Pull the foam rubber element over the paper element.
